I have a piece in this show Small Works Show at Jag Gallery this month in Key West, Florida! It’s called “Our Home With a View”. It’s a mixed media collage made with paint and origami paper on panel. The origami paper is something I’d hung onto for many years and over several cross-country moves.

I had this amazing loft apartment with my boyfriend in Philly when I was 24 or 25. The loft had an incredible view of the city and of the Ben Franklin Bridge. We watched many sunsets from the roof and could see the whole city from our perfect perch. It was the coolest space in the best area but it didn’t have many walls or separated areas (or great insulation or heating for that matter) so I decided I’d make a room divider. I took this same gold origami paper and pasted it to thicker sheets of paper and suspended it from wires from the ceiling. I was an ESL tutor for Jean, a woman from Taiwan and she would take me on tours of Chinatown, showing me all the good food to eat, good shops and bakeries to go to. I bought the paper on one of our excursions together. It was a special time and I though this piece is small, it’s pretty infused with memories of that magical period of time.

I think JAG Gallery did a great job picking out the pieces for the show. Here are some pictures below from their website. You can see my piece in the second column from the left! It’s 4” x 4”, so it’s a little one and I love the cluster of artwork they chose to hang it with.
